
United Kingdom Plant Protein Consumption Market Size and Forecast by Age, 2020-2029
Description
This report offers an essential analysis of the United Kingdom Plant Protein Consumption Market, providing a comprehensive breakdown of its size and growth forecast by age group from 2020 to 2029. It goes beyond a general overview to examine how different demographics—from babies to young adults and the elderly—are contributing to the market's evolution. The study provides a clear snapshot of market share by age group in 2024 and offers a detailed look at their individual growth trajectories.
The core of the report is its detailed trend analysis for each age segment. It provides crucial insights into the evolving dietary needs and preferences of different consumer groups. The analysis of the Baby segment highlights the growing demand for plant-based formulas and baby foods, driven by health-conscious parents. For Kids & Teens, the report examines the increasing popularity of plant-based snacks and supplements. The most significant growth is often seen in the Young Adults & Mid-Aged People segment, driven by fitness trends, environmental concerns, and a move towards flexitarian diets. The analysis of Old Aged People reveals the increasing adoption of plant proteins for managing age-related health issues and muscle maintenance.
